Preachings1675-11-20 - 1676-01-20 (new) - British Isles - Occasion not identified; Date of preaching is identified as the “20th of the 11th month, 1675.” It is unclear whether these numbered months are Old or New Style, i.e. if the first month is March or January. To reflect both possibilities, the “Date Start” gives the 11th month according to the New Style (November), and the “Date End” gives the 11th month according to the Old Style (January 1675/6). Sermon may have been preached in Ireland or in England.

DescriptionText not explicitly listed, but appears to be the same as the previous sermon (Proverbs 3:17). Begins "Wee come now to answer some objections against the preasantness of wisdoms way." The preceding sermon concludes with a statement about "wisdom's ways", suggesting continutation.

Other NoteAlthough the sermons in this manuscript have been attributed to John Kettlewell, it is unlikely that this sermon was preached by him as he was only ordained deacon in 1677. See manuscript description for more information.
